Tech Papers 2019: This paper summarises the first year of commercial volumetric video production at Volucap GmbH, highlighting lessons learned from evolving the 3D human body reconstruction workflow and adapting to customer-driven requirements.
Abstract
In June 2018, Fraunhofer HHI together with Studio Babelsberg, ARRI, UFA, and Interlake founded the joint venture Volucap GmbH and opened a commercial volumetric video studio on the film campus of Potsdam Babelsberg. After a testing phase, commercial productions started in November 2018. The core technology for volumetric video production is 3D Human Body Reconstruction (3DHBR), developed by Fraunhofer HHI. This technology captures real persons with our novel volumetric capture system and creates naturally moving dynamic 3D models, which can then be observed from arbitrary viewpoints in a virtual or augmented environment.
